    We feel that a Grand Entrance should never be underplayed, although some will overplay it, sometimes in a very typical fashion. We really try to recommend songs that have personal meaning to both the Bride and Groom (at least one of you). I just had a client select the theme music to Seinfeld, another chose a song from Napolean Dynamite, some have chosen the Rocky theme. One of our other clients is a big fan of dueling pianos and is selecting a song from their repertoire to use. We feel that the more personalized your Wedding is, the more your guests will get to know you. The more they get to know you, the more successful your Wedding will be.
